QuickBooks Error 3120 During Data Sync or Transactions? Here’s How to Solve It
If you’ve been working with QuickBooks for a while, you probably already know that it’s generally reliable for day-to-day accounting. But like any financial system, it can occasionally run into unexpected disruptions.
One issue that tends to confuse users is QuickBooks Error 3120. It usually shows up when something goes wrong during data sync or transaction processing, and it can interrupt normal accounting work—sometimes right in the middle of invoicing or bank updates.
Many users first notice it when transactions stop syncing properly, or when QuickBooks suddenly refuses to process updates without a clear explanation. While it can feel frustrating in the moment, the good news is that this error is usually fixable without advanced technical knowledge.
In most cases, it comes down to a few common factors like connectivity issues, file inconsistencies, or system-level conflicts.
What QuickBooks Error 3120 Usually Means in Real Use
In simple terms, QuickBooks Error 3120 appears when the software struggles to properly process or sync financial data. This might happen while updating bank feeds, working with invoices, or pulling in transaction records.
In real-world usage, users often describe it like this:
- “My transactions suddenly stopped syncing”
- “QuickBooks froze while updating data”
- “I keep getting an error when trying to process entries”
So while the technical definition involves data communication failures, from a user perspective it mostly feels like a break in workflow during syncing or transaction processing.
Why This Error Happens (Based on Real User Situations)
Instead of thinking of it as one single cause, it helps to look at it as a combination of small issues that stack up.
In many real cases, the problem starts with something as simple as an unstable internet connection. QuickBooks relies heavily on real-time communication, and even brief interruptions can lead to sync failures.
Other times, users discover that the issue was actually related to outdated software. When QuickBooks isn’t updated regularly, it may struggle to communicate with newer system protocols or security layers.
There are also situations where antivirus or firewall settings quietly interfere in the background. Nothing looks obviously wrong, but QuickBooks cannot complete its connection requests properly.
And then there are file-related issues—corrupted or partially damaged company files that silently disrupt transaction processing.
How to Approach Fixing It (Without Overthinking It)
Most users tend to overcomplicate this error, but in reality, the fix usually follows a natural order.
A good starting point is simply restarting the system and QuickBooks. It may sound basic, but in many real cases, temporary glitches clear up after a fresh restart.
If the issue continues, the next thing worth checking is whether QuickBooks is fully updated. Outdated versions are one of the most overlooked triggers behind syncing problems. Once updated, many users notice the error disappears on its own.
Another very common fix involves checking the company file itself. QuickBooks includes built-in tools that can verify data integrity. When users run a “verify and rebuild” process, hidden file issues are often detected and repaired automatically.
Connectivity is another area worth attention. A weak or unstable network can silently disrupt transactions, especially during bank sync or online updates. Switching to a more stable connection often resolves the issue without further steps.
A Real-World Example Many Users Relate To
In real business environments, this error often appears during busy accounting periods—like month-end closing or payroll updates.
For example, a small business owner might be updating bank transactions when QuickBooks suddenly freezes and shows Error 3120. At first, it may look like a serious system failure, but after checking, the actual cause is usually something simple like an outdated version combined with a firewall restriction.
Once QuickBooks is updated and permissions are corrected, the system typically returns to normal without any data loss.
This is why most professionals treat this error as disruptive but not dangerous.
When Things Get a Bit More Complex
Although most cases are simple, there are situations where the issue keeps coming back. In such cases, it often means there is a deeper file or system conflict that hasn’t been resolved yet.
This is where tools like QuickBooks diagnostics become helpful. Running built-in repair utilities can help identify inconsistencies that aren’t visible during normal use.
In more persistent cases, reviewing system permissions, security software behavior, or even reinstalling QuickBooks may be necessary—but that’s usually the exception, not the rule.
For official guidance, users often refer to:
How to Reduce the Chances of Seeing This Error Again
Most users don’t realize that preventing this error is actually easier than fixing it.
Keeping QuickBooks updated regularly makes a big difference, especially since many sync-related improvements are included in updates.
It also helps to maintain a stable internet connection during financial operations. Many users only notice the importance of this after experiencing sync interruptions.
Regular backups and occasional file verification can also quietly prevent small issues from turning into bigger disruptions later.
And finally, avoiding forced shutdowns of QuickBooks is something that often gets overlooked—but it plays a bigger role than people think.
Frequently Asked Questions
Why does QuickBooks Error 3120 happen during syncing?
In most cases, it happens due to connection issues, outdated software, or temporary file inconsistencies that interrupt data processing.
Can this error damage my accounting data?
Generally no. Most users do not experience permanent data loss. It mainly affects syncing or transaction processing temporarily.
Why does it keep appearing again after I fix it?
Recurring cases usually point to an underlying issue like outdated software or unresolved file corruption.
Do I need technical help to fix it?
Not usually. Most fixes can be handled through updates, system checks, or built-in repair tools.
Is QuickBooks Tool Hub useful for this issue?
Yes, in many cases it helps detect and resolve common system-related problems automatically.
Final Thoughts
QuickBooks Error 3120 may feel disruptive when it appears during important accounting tasks, but in practice, it is usually a manageable issue tied to syncing, connectivity, or system-level conflicts.
Once you understand what triggers it, the solution becomes much simpler. Most users are able to restore normal operations by updating QuickBooks, checking system stability, or repairing minor file inconsistencies.

Comments
Post a Comment